Questo sito utilizza cookies solo per scopi di autenticazione sul sito e nient'altro. Nessuna informazione personale viene tracciata. Leggi l'informativa sui cookies.
Username: Password: oppure
Visual Basic 6 - command button :farlo partire in automaitco
Forum - Visual Basic 6 - command button :farlo partire in automaitco

Avatar
aitsu01 (Normal User)
Rookie


Messaggi: 28
Iscritto: 03/10/2007

Segnala al moderatore
Postato alle 12:20
Mercoledì, 28/11/2007
salve ragazzi,
come posso far attivare un command button all'esecuzione del programma??

esempio:

Private Sub Form_Load()
  if check1.box = enable then
                        command1_click

ho provato ma non funziona!!!

PM Quote
Avatar
Roberto VB (Member)
Expert


Messaggi: 419
Iscritto: 29/01/2007

Segnala al moderatore
Postato alle 14:00
Mercoledì, 28/11/2007
Hai provato con le parentesi?
command1_click()

PM Quote
Avatar
aitsu01 (Normal User)
Rookie


Messaggi: 28
Iscritto: 03/10/2007

Segnala al moderatore
Postato alle 14:30
Mercoledì, 28/11/2007
si ho provato ma non so perchè me lo ignora.
nelle " proprietà" none esiste un opzione dove mi
da "button enable" o qualcosa di simile??

PM Quote
Avatar
LuigiBiasi (Normal User)
Expert


Messaggi: 237
Iscritto: 15/09/2006

Segnala al moderatore
Postato alle 15:13
Mercoledì, 28/11/2007
Testo quotato

Postato originariamente da aitsu01:

salve ragazzi,
come posso far attivare un command button all'esecuzione del programma??

esempio:

Private Sub Form_Load()
if check1.box = enable then
command1_click

ho provato ma non funziona!!!


secondo me non lo esegui perchè la condizione che hai posto non è mai vera.

Codice sorgente - presumibilmente Plain Text

  1. check1.box


sei sicuro che esista questa proprietà?
prova a usare il breakpoint e quindi a testare la condizione che hai posto.
Ciao.

Ultima modifica effettuata da LuigiBiasi il 28/11/2007 alle 15:19
PM Quote
Avatar
aitsu01 (Normal User)
Rookie


Messaggi: 28
Iscritto: 03/10/2007

Segnala al moderatore
Postato alle 15:17
Mercoledì, 28/11/2007
non sono sicuro
ma con un ciclo if...then si puo fare
se vuoi posto qui il codice esempio

PM Quote
Avatar
LuigiBiasi (Normal User)
Expert


Messaggi: 237
Iscritto: 15/09/2006

Segnala al moderatore
Postato alle 15:24
Mercoledì, 28/11/2007
io ho testato e non m funziona, comunque prova questo esempio:
Codice sorgente - presumibilmente VB.NET

  1. Private Sub Command1_Click()
  2. MsgBox "ciao"
  3. End Sub
  4.  
  5. Private Sub Form_Load()
  6. Command1_Click
  7. End Sub


questo mi funziona bene, cioè viene eseguito il codice in command1.
Ciao.

PM Quote
Avatar
LuigiBiasi (Normal User)
Expert


Messaggi: 237
Iscritto: 15/09/2006

Segnala al moderatore
Postato alle 15:30
Mercoledì, 28/11/2007
comunque se la tua intenzione è di sapere se il check1 è selezionato o no basta fare:
Codice sorgente - presumibilmente VB.NET

  1. Private Sub Command1_Click()
  2. If Check1.Value = 0 Then
  3. MsgBox "check1 non selezionata!"
  4. Else
  5. MsgBox "check1 selezionata!"
  6. End If
  7.  
  8. End Sub
  9.  
  10. Private Sub Form_Load()
  11. Command1_Click
  12. End Sub


check1.box non so proprio cosa sia...
Ciao.

Ultima modifica effettuata da LuigiBiasi il 28/11/2007 alle 15:31
PM Quote
Avatar
aitsu01 (Normal User)
Rookie


Messaggi: 28
Iscritto: 03/10/2007

Segnala al moderatore
Postato alle 17:24
Mercoledì, 28/11/2007
si funziona ora
cmq ho tolto l'opzione checkbo1.0 enable
qui ho fatto

sub form load
command1_click
"altro codice"

end Sub

PM Quote
Avatar
GrG (Member)
Guru^2


Messaggi: 3430
Iscritto: 21/08/2007

Segnala al moderatore
Postato alle 18:03
Mercoledì, 28/11/2007
Cmq io credo ke non sia:

check1.box = enable

1)Si enable è sbagliato infatti è Enabled
2) check1.box = enabled non va bene, casomai è:

check1.Enabled = true

Ultima modifica effettuata da GrG il 28/11/2007 alle 18:04
PM Quote